Indian hospitality is legendary, with guests being treated as manifestations of the divine. The concept of "Atithi Devo Bhava" (the guest is God) is an integral part of Indian culture, reflecting the country's warm and welcoming nature. The Indian lifestyle is characterized by a unique blend of tradition and modernity. While ancient customs and practices continue to thrive, new ideas and innovations have been seamlessly integrated into daily life. The concept of "yoga" and "ayurveda" has gained global recognition, with India being the hub of these ancient practices.
